Gray Line of Seattle introduces compact agent-friendly brochure for 2005
-
01/12/2005
SEATTLE, Wash. – Gray Line of Seattle's 2005 travel agent-friendly brochure has a brand-new look: It's a compact booklet that combines the company's many options in a single piece with easy-to-read charts and rates.
Designed to be a complete resource for the greater Pacific Northwest as well as Seattle, the comprehensive brochure details Gray Line's wide range of options, from multi-day tours in Washington and British Columbia to day excursions throughout western Washington and sightseeing in Seattle. Copies are shipping to travel agents nationwide this month. The variety of Gray Line's tours makes it easy for agents to create a seamless, customized tour to meet each client's needs. "Our brochure is a one-stop shopping experience," says David Gudgel, Gray Line of Seattle general manager. "Whether a traveler wants to do a little touring before a Seattle cruise departure or make Seattle the home base for Pacific Northwest excursions, we can help agents put the perfect package together easily." For 2005 Gray Line is offering its popular Seattle, Vancouver, and Victoria multi-day tours as well as one-day tours to see the volcanic activity at Mount St. Helens and one-day and overnight tours to Mount Rainier and San Juan Island. The company again will feature Gray Line Getaways, one-day tours of local and regional events, such as spring barrel tastings at Washington wineries and visits to the tulip fields.
